The APD Project Coordinator is an essential entry level role that provides the foundational administrative and operational support needed for the APD Team to function effectively.

The APD Project Coordinator is an entry level role that provides essential coordination, structure, and operational support for the Advanced Planning Document (APD) Writing Team within the NC Medicaid Program. This position assists with contract tracking, documentation management, process organization, and communication to ensure APD activities run efficiently and remain compliant with federal and state requirements. By providing high quality administrative and project coordination support, this role strengthens operational consistency across the Advanced Planning Office (APO) and contributes to the overall success of the Medicaid Enterprise System (MES) Program.
Key Responsibilities
Support APD development activities through scheduling, meeting coordination, and preparation of required documentation
Assist with contract tracking and alignment between APDs, amendments, and contract requirements
Maintain and organize APD documentation, templates, correspondence, and audit records
Help track deliverables, timelines, and dependencies across APD efforts
Prepare status updates, meeting summaries, and reports as needed
Ensure documentation accuracy and readiness for APD submissions
Support cross teamcommunication between business units, project teams, vendors, budget offices, and other stakeholders
Assist with version control, document formatting, and quality checks
Provide logistical support for APD kickoff, review, and closeout cycles
Help maintain internal tools, trackers, and repositories used by the APD team
Support continuous process improvement efforts within the APO
